Имя пользователя:
Пароль:
 | Правила  

Компьютерный форум OSzone.net » Клиентские ОС Microsoft » Microsoft Windows 10 » Разное - [решено] WINRM, копирование в локальной сети через enter-pssession

Ответить
Настройки темы
Разное - [решено] WINRM, копирование в локальной сети через enter-pssession

Пользователь


Сообщения: 105
Благодарности: 1

Профиль | Отправить PM | Цитировать


Здравствуйте.
Дано:
User-PC1. На этом компьютере открыт общий доступ к папке share, полный путь \\User-PC1\share. Разрешения: группа пользователей "Все" полный доступ (чтение и запись). Компьютер находится в рабочей группе WORKGROUP. В настройках сети открыт общий доступ без парольной защиты
User-PC2. С этого компьютера спокойно захожу через проводник на \\User-PC1\share, могу скопировать файлы из папки c:\test в директорию \\User-PC1\share, могу создать там каталог
User-PC2. Запустил на этом компьютере powershell от имени администратора, выполнил команду
Код: Выделить весь код
mkdir \\User-PC1\share\q
создался каталог. Выполнил команду
Код: Выделить весь код
xcopy "c:\test" "\\User-PC1\share" /e /h /k /y /s
- скопировались папки с файлами, которые были в "c:\test" на User-PC2.
UseR-PC1. На этом компьютере запускаю powershell от имени Администратора. Ввожу команду
Код: Выделить весь код
enter-pssession -Enter-PSSession -ComputerName User-PC2 -Credential user
вылезло окно для ввода учетных данных, ввел пароль пользователя User (он является локальным администратором на компьютере User-PC2) подключился по winrm. Выполнил команду
Код: Выделить весь код
 xcopy "c:\test\1" "c:\test\2"
, зашел в проводнике компьютера User-PC2 в папку "c:\test\", действительно скопировались файлы. Далее (я все еще нахожусь в сессии) ввожу команду
Код: Выделить весь код
xcopy "c:\test" "\\User-PC1\share" /e /h /k /y /s
и получаю "отказано в доступе". (WTF!!!!!!!)
В итоге на компьютере User-PC2, через проводник - копируется, создается и т.д., на шаре, а будучи в сессии на компе User-PC2 под той же учетной записью User (Локальный администратор User-PC2) ничего не копируется.

Помогите пожалуйста. Нужно, чтобы копировалось.

Отправлено: 19:21, 14-06-2021

 

Пользователь


Сообщения: 105
Благодарности: 1

Профиль | Отправить PM | Цитировать


Неожиданно для себя нашел решение на одном из сайтов

В пятой версии PowerShell у командлета Copy-Item появились ключи ToSession и FromSession, дающие возможность копировать файлы прямо в удаленную сессию или из нее.

$credentials = Get-Credential
$session = New-PSSession -ComputerName User-PC2 -Credential $credentials

Копируем с удаленного компьютера:

Copy-Item -Path C:\test -Destination e:\share -Recurse -Force -FromSession $session

Такой способ, к сожалению, доступен только в PowerShell 5.0.

Отправлено: 19:49, 14-06-2021 | #2



Для отключения данного рекламного блока вам необходимо зарегистрироваться или войти с учетной записью социальной сети.

Если же вы забыли свой пароль на форуме, то воспользуйтесь данной ссылкой для восстановления пароля.


(*.*)


Сообщения: 36574
Благодарности: 6711

Профиль | Сайт | Отправить PM | Цитировать


Цитата epoddubniy:
Неожиданно для себя нашел решение на одном из сайтов »
Действительно, на одном из сайтов это уже пять лет висит :)

-------
Канал Windows 11, etc | Чат @winsiders

Это сообщение посчитали полезным следующие участники:

Отправлено: 00:47, 15-06-2021 | #3



Компьютерный форум OSzone.net » Клиентские ОС Microsoft » Microsoft Windows 10 » Разное - [решено] WINRM, копирование в локальной сети через enter-pssession

Участник сейчас на форуме Участник сейчас на форуме Участник вне форума Участник вне форума Автор темы Автор темы Шапка темы Сообщение прикреплено

Похожие темы
Название темы Автор Информация о форуме Ответов Последнее сообщение
CMD/BAT - Копирование файлов по локальной сети nail1987 Скриптовые языки администрирования Windows 11 31-08-2015 16:15
Разное - Медленное копирование по локальной сети HunterOfWeb Сетевые технологии 1 27-07-2011 14:41
Разное - Копирование файлов из локальной сети Awes Microsoft Windows Vista 5 14-08-2007 21:33
Копирование больших файлов по локальной сети CyraxZ Microsoft Windows 2000/XP 2 29-06-2007 20:50
Копирование файлов в локальной сети Guest Сетевые технологии 1 06-05-2004 09:41




 
Переход